Odontogenic effects of a fast-setting calcium-silicate cement containing zirconium oxide.
A fast-setting calcium-silicate cement (Endocem) was introduced in the field of dentistry for use in vital pulp therapy. Similar to mineral trioxide aggregate (MTA), it contains bismuth oxide to provide radiopacity.

Immobilization of Radionuclide 133Cs by Magnesium Silicate Hydrate Cement
The radionuclide cesium (Cs) was solidified using magnesium silicate hydrate (M–S–H) cement. The influence of Cs+ on the reaction of the M–S–H gel system was evaluated by measuring the compressive strength and microscopic properties of the solidified ...

Utilization of Iron Ore Tailings as Raw Material for Portland Cement Clinker Production
The cement industry has for some time been seeking alternative raw material for the Portland cement clinker production. The aim of this research was to investigate the possibility of utilizing iron ore tailings (IOT) to replace clay as alumina-silicate ...

ABSTRACT This study aimed to compare the physicochemical properties of EndoSequence Root Repair Material (ERRM) Fast and CeraPutty with ProRoot MTA and Biodentine, focusing on setting time, radiopacity, microhardness, and pH. Setting time was measured using a Gilmore‐type indenter applied every 5 min until no indentation was observed (n = 15 per group).
